#### When to Visit Brompton & Hans Town\n
  • Hottest months: July, August, June and September, with an average temperature of 17°C
  • Coldest months: January, February, December and March
  • Driest months: April, September, March and February
  • Rainiest months: October, August, June and November
What's there to see and do in Brompton & Hans Town?
Enjoy all that Brompton & Hans Town has to offer and visit Victoria and Albert Museum, Harrods and Science Museum. If you have extra time while you're in the area, you might want to see Sloane Street and Natural History Museum.
How can I get around Brompton & Hans Town?
It's easier to get around town in style when you know your options. Metro stations nearby include South Kensington Underground Station and Knightsbridge Underground Station.
